Glenstal monk releases music CD

A new CD has been released by a monk from Glenstal Abbey, a spiritual centre known for its tradition of Gregorian chant.

The offering - entitled Canticum Domini (the Lord's Song) - is an album of instrumental music 
that takes its inspiration from chant melodies.

Fr John Columba McCann, one of the Abbey organists, specialises in improvisation as a musical art and displays, in over an hour of playing in 28 different movements, the wide range of styles and moods that can arise in improvisations based on simple chant melodies.
